The Planning and Zoning Commission recommended approval of rezoning REZ‑002‑2025 to change three lots in Cook's Meadow Hills from R‑1 to R‑2 to allow single‑family attached dwellings; the commission added a condition restricting duplex units to individual sale, not rental use.

The City of Dickinson Planning and Zoning Commission on May 14 recommended approval of REZ‑002‑2025, changing three lots in Cook’s Meadow Hills from low‑density residential (R‑1) to medium‑density residential (R‑2) to allow single‑family attached residences (duplexes). Commissioners attached a condition that the duplex units be sold as individual owner‑occupied units and not operated as rental properties.
